LOG: [HLSL] Avoid putting the byval attribute on out and inout parameters (#150495)
Fixes #148063 by preventing the ByVal attribute from being placed on out
and inout function parameters which causes them to be eliminated by the
Dead Store Elimination (DSE) pass.
